一般来说,我们经常使用的是普通的用户权限来登录linux操作系统。
但是有些时候,我们需要root的权限来做一些事情, 每次都 su 或者 是su -
是很麻烦的事情, sudo就提供了这样的临时root权限的功能。
su 和su -的区别在于是不是将环境变量也切换成root的,
su是将当前的用户变成root 而环境变量还是原来用户的
su -将root的环境变量也一起传递来过, 就像是用root登录一样。
将普通用户加入sudoer中, 需要先切换成root, 打开 /etc/sudoers
找到 root ALL这一行, 然后在这个的下面插入 你希望加入的用户, 如下
这样 用户 johnnyz就可以使用sudo 命令了,
不过这个时候, 默认输入的sudo的密码5分钟会失效, 下次sudo要再次输入密码。
如果觉得这样 很烦,
可以 将上面的那名话, 换成下面就可以了